Real-time RT-PCR for the detection and quantitation of Oropouche virus [PDF]

open access: yesDiagnostic Microbiology and Infectious Disease, 2020
Oropouche virus (OROV) causes an acute, systemic febrile illness, and in certain regions of South America, this represents the second most common human arboviral infection after dengue virus. A new real-time RT-PCR was developed for OROV and reassortant species. The new OROV rRT-PCR proved linear across 6-7 orders of magnitude with a lower limit of 95%

Pan-lyssavirus Real Time RT-PCR for Rabies Diagnosis [PDF]

open access: yesJournal of Visualized Experiments, 2019
Molecular assays are rapid, sensitive and specific, and have become central to diagnosing rabies. PCR based assays have been utilized for decades to confirm rabies diagnosis but have only recently been accepted by the OIE (World Organisation for Animal Health) as a primary method to detect rabies infection.
